In October 2019, the Johns Hopkins Center for Health Security with partners, the World Economic Forum and the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, hosted a pandemic tabletop exercise called Event 201. So will a global pandemic policy address and prevent future zoonotic (animal-origin) diseases? John Hopkins said that the event was organised in light of the world seeing a growing number of epidemic events (here) . But that doesn't mean COVID-19 will go away completely, Dr. Timothy Brewer, professor of medicine and epidemiology at the UCLA David Geffen School of Medicine, tells TODAY.com.
